What is Bro Marketing & How Do You Divest From It in Your Business?


Listen Later

I'm seeing a lot of conversations on Instagram about bro marketing and, you know me, I am totally here for those conversations. A new way to market and sell is emerging. And the more people who are talking about harmful marketing practices, the more it will become status quo to not do bro marketing because, let's face it, bro marketing makes people feel like shit. And it makes us question our judgment when we buy something we don't need for our business. Like, why did I do that? I should know better.

But what I'm also noticing is a lot of misunderstanding about what bro marketing is and what we should do about it from well-intentioned female entrepreneurs thinking that bro marketing is about how men treat women on the internet. And although that's an issue too, that's not what bro marketing is. 

Or people are still actively using bro marketing in their business, so they talk about bro marketing, but then when you look at their marketing messages and how they're showing up to sell, bro marketing tactics are still very much present.

So today on the pod, let's talk about what is bro marketing really, why do I call it that, and how do we divest? How do we get rid of it in our marketing and sales? So that's the topic of this week's podcast.
